Geekbench record 5 at 4.2 GHz on its 56 Cores

It has been quite a surprise of course. Few bet on the new Intel Xeon for server and HEDT, but what has been done with the W9-3495X It is undoubtedly meritorious if we take into account that he has managed to beat the record of Geekbench 5 without resorting to extreme refrigeration. In addition, the conditions were not the best, far from it, since everything was caught with pins and even so it has been enough for him to overcome his current rival, the Threadripper Pro 5995WX.

It is true that its rival in AMD boasts the Zen 3 architecture and that the new Ryzen Pro 7000 should crush what has been done here today, but it is also true that the record is official, it is there and it will undoubtedly be surpassed in a short time. , because the ways to achieve it have been somewhat precarious.

Intel Xeon W9-3495X, a beast that has dethroned the king, snatching two records

Although the most interesting is that of Geekbench 5, the Cinebench R23 record has also fallen and even that of the already outdated Geekbench 3, but let’s go by parts to start. the overclocker der8auer Being at the Intel headquarters in the US, he was able to get his hands on one of the brand’s test equipment registered as RVP on a motherboard with chipset W790 with a 8 phase only VRM.

Advertisement

Conditions weren’t the best, but with Intel XTU and a simple 360mm AIO achieved something really amazing for a test platform: 4.2 GHz in its 56 Cores. The voltage was only 1 volt, but the consumption was Esports Extrasntic. Specifically, at rest it did not go below 300 watts and in full it registered more than 1000 watts of consumption, specifically, 1,097 watts.

We understand that in the area of ​​the IHS and the AIO the temperatures were under control, but this also allowed him to get a Score in Geekbench 5 of 1,600 points in Single Core and 53,817 points in Multi Core, beating by no less than a 12% the previous record of the 64-core Threadripper Pro 5995WX.

Best of all, it claims that with proper cooling and without being extreme, like the RL Custom, it could reach 4.6 GHz, far exceeding the numbers we’ve seen.

What can you do under LN2?

Well, we have to go to South Korea, where the overclocker SAFEDISK took a unit of W9-3495X to nothing less than 5.22 GHz under liquid nitrogenallowing it to break the record for Cinebench R23 and Geekbench 3 at the same time.

with a plate ASUS PRO WS W790E-SAGE SE and 128 GB of RAM at 6,333 MHz achievement 128,391 points in R23 MT and 378,078 points in GB3exceeding 121,215 points and 302,214 points who had up to now 5995WX at 5.4GHz with LN2.

Advertisement

In this case and with SAFEDISK hitting the ceiling with this CPU, it can be said that when the new Threadripper Pro 7000 these logs should drop smoothly without overclocking. But… There is a rather unfounded rumor that AMD is going to delay them once again, where the excuse this time seems to be the poor market demand that is expected for 2023.
